AIG Bonuses

Some days I have nothing to say - others I am overwhelmed. Today I will start with the brouhaha around the AIG Bonuses - Just SHUT UP!

The US Government invested in AIG, they did not send them to bankruptcy court. As such, AIG has to continue operating essentially as it always did with all its responsibilities and contracts in place. That is why we got the report yesterday showing that billions were paid out to investment banks and regular banks from the government funds, the government wanted them to honor their obligations. The US Government with all of its meddling is destroying any remaining value within AIG and jeopardizing the chance to recoup the money invested.

Shareholders appoint a Board of Directors who hires managers to run a firm, the shareholders do not stand up every day and impose another arbitrary idea on the firm.
